Yes, movers will assemble and disassemble your furniture. In fact, some Best Movers Nashville items like bed frames will need to be taken apart in order to move them safely. The most common items to be disassembled are bed frames, large dining room tables, bureau's (dresser with mirror attached), and vanities.

Assemble any important papers, personal belongings, and children's toys. Put them in a prominent location and post a sign above them that says “DO NOT PACK!” so that it's clear to the movers that they should not touch these things. You can also put those items in the bathtub or a designated closet.

  • Distributing the weight evenly throughout the truck will certainly make it much easier to fill as well as discharge without an avalanche of boxes falling over.
  • Medium-heavy products must take place top of larger items, and also lighter items need to go at the really leading as well as towards the front of the vehicle.
  • To double-check that all weight is dispersed equally, see to it that the larger items are located towards the taxicab and also versus the wall surfaces.
  • When laid in the vehicle flat, large furnishings products take up a lot more cubic feet in a relocating truck.
  • It will also be much easier to regulate when driving on the road.

A full service move means we handle the heavy lifting from start to finish. Full service moving is perfect for people who don't want to take on the physical tasks involved in a move, such as packing, unpacking, loading, unloading and driving the truck.

When moving long-distance, movers will charge by the weight of goods, the distance those goods are traveling, and any additional or accessorial charges that may occur. Depending on whether you are moving locally or long distance will determine how the moving company will charge.

Perishables. With long-distance moving, food items will not be allowed by movers. If your move will be picked up and delivered within 24 hours, the moving company may allow perishables to be transported as long as they are properly packed.
